National Academic Honors for WLU Women’s Tennis

TEMPE, Ariz. – The Intercollegiate Tennis Association has honored Coach Heather Gallagher and her regionally-ranked West Liberty University women’s tennis program as a national ITA All-Academic Team for the 10th consecutive year.

   In addition, a record seven members of Coach Heather Gallagher's regionally-ranked Hilltoppers earned national ITA Scholar-Athlete Awards for the 2019-20 academic year.

   The West Liberty women posted a combined 3.76 team grade point average for the fall and spring semesters, far exceeding the 3.20 GPA threshold established by the ITA for All-Academic Team distinction. The Lady Hilltoppers’ seven individual honorees all recorded cumulative GPAs of 3.50 or higher for the academic year to earn the ITA Scholar-Athlete Award.

ISHIKA AGARWAL is a true freshman from Hyderabad, India and a member of the MEC All-Academic Team. A Business major, Ishika posted a perfect 4.00 GPA in each of her first two semesters.

LUISA AGUDELO is a graduate student from Cali, Colombia and a three-time ITA Scholar-Athlete. A Marketing graduate and member of the MEC All-Academic Team, Luisa maintained a 3.74 GPA throughout the 2020-21 academic year.

GEMMA CLIFFE is a second-year freshman from Auckland, N.Z. and a repeat ITA Scholar-Athlete. A Business major and member of the MEC All-Academic Team, Gemma posted perfect 4.00 GPAs in each semester for the second straight year.

KATIE LOADER is a second-year freshman from Cambridge, Ohio and a repeat ITA Scholar-Athlete. An Accounting major and member of the MEC All-Academic Team, Katie had a combined 3.91 GPA for the 2020-21 year.

ALEX OLSON is a fourth-year junior from Parkersburg, W.Va., a three-time ITA Scholar-Athlete and member of the MEC All-Academic Team. An Athletic Training major, Alex posted a 3.78 cumulative GPA during the fall and spring semesters.

ANITA PONTI is a third-year sophomore from Correggio, Italy, a three-time ITA Scholar-Athlete and member of the MEC All-Academic Team. An Exercise Physiology major, Anita recorded a 3.78 cumulative GPA during the 2020-21 academic year.

NATHALIA VALENCIA is a second-year freshman from Cochabamba, Bolivia and a member of the MEC All-Academic Team. A Finance major, Nathalia maintained a 3.73 GPA during the 2020-21 academic year.

   The Mountain East Conference was well represented with West Liberty being joined by Fairmont State, West Virginia State and West Virginia Wesleyan on the list of ITA All-Academic Teams.
